I took body classes while in Indiana and had the rear bumper off my 66 impala and got pulled over and was told I had to put it back on. I told the teacher about this and he told me about when he had a 67 camaro that had no rear qtrs or trunk lid and he was pulled over.(all his lights were there and operational) He said the cop asked him where the rest of his car was. He told him he was restoring the car and the cop said he was going to have his car towed away, that he couldnt drive it on the highway. The teacher told the cop that his car was considered "under construction" and that as long as his lights were in proper order he was ok. The cop went to his books and looked it up and found out he was correct and had to let him go.

BTW, I never did put the bumper back on my car till I was ready.
